How Bitcoin is Challenging Traditional Banking Systems

SVB Bank Collapse

SVB Bank Collapse

Over the past decade, Bitcoin has emerged as an alternative to traditional banking systems. With its decentralized nature, Bitcoin allows users to bypass banks and other financial institutions, which is appealing to people who don’t trust these entities. This mistrust of banks is a key factor driving people to buy Bitcoin.

Bitcoin 101: A Beginner’s Guide to Using the World’s Most Popular Cryptocurrency

Bitcoin

Bitcoin

Bitcoin is a digital currency that operates on a decentralized peer-to-peer network. It is a form of cryptocurrency that is not backed by any government or financial institution. Bitcoin transactions are recorded on a public ledger called the blockchain, which is maintained by a network of computers called nodes.

Bitcoin was created in 2009 by an individual or group of individuals operating under the pseudonym Satoshi Nakamoto. Since then, it has become one of the most popular and widely used cryptocurrencies in the world.
